Gabon holds legislative and local elections with over 900,000 voters participating in the voting.
On September 27th, local time, Gabon held legislative and local elections, with over 900,000 voters heading to polling stations to participate in the voting. It is reported that about 1600 candidates will compete for 145 parliamentary seats, and the elected MPs will be responsible for electing mayors, provincial council chairs, and senators. Over 20 political parties participated in the elections, including the ruling "Democratic Party of Builders" led by Gabon's President Ali Bongo, and the "Gabonese Democratic Party" founded by former president Omar Bongo. The Gabonese Ministry of the Interior stated that every effort has been made to ensure free, fair, and transparent elections, with international observers currently supervising the process.
